Northern Ohio Public Safety Support Our trained volunteers will deliver this service to agencies without a rehabilitation system or to supplement existing resources when requested.

Northern Ohio Public Safety Support (NOPSS) is a non-profit organization whose mission is to provide essential rehabilitation service, as identified in NFPA 1584, during fires, technical rescues, training exercises, and other operations when requested. Our Mission:
To provide essential on-scene support—at no cost—to public safety organizations during emergencies and training exercises, ensuring

responders have access to rest, recovery, nourishment, and hydration. Emergency incidents place extraordinary physical and mental demands on first responders. Many departments lack the staffing, equipment, or logistical capability to provide adequate on-scene rehabilitation. Our fills this critical gap by providing:
• Hydration and nutrition
• Cooling or warming stations
• Rest and recovery areas
• Accountability tracking under Incident Command Rehab Sector guidelines

We thought we had all the bases covered with hydration and nutrition—until last night's call in Euclid, when a firefighter with a nut allergy was looking for something to eat.

So, we've added some new protein bars to the Rehab Support Unit. They're 100% nut-free, and also vegan, gluten-free, non-GMO, organic, and kosher. Just one more way we're working to make sure there's something available for everyone on scene.

🚒 𝐋𝐈𝐕𝐄 𝐅𝐈𝐑𝐄 𝐓𝐑𝐀𝐈𝐍𝐈𝐍𝐆 𝐍𝐎𝐓𝐈𝐂𝐄 🚒

The Bainbridge Township Fire Department will be conducting live fire training exercises on June 18, 19, and 20 in the area of State Route 306 and Spring Valley Road.

During these training operations, residents may observe smoke, fire apparatus, and increased emergency vehicle activity in the area. This is a planned training event and there is no emergency situation.

For the safety of our firefighters, training personnel, and the public:

• Access to the training site will be restricted to authorized personnel only.
• Please use caution when traveling through the area, as fire apparatus and support vehicles will be entering and exiting the training grounds throughout the day.
• Do not stop along roadways or attempt to enter the training area.
• For your safety and the safety of our crews, please give firefighters plenty of space to work and remain clear of all operations.

These realistic training exercises are essential in helping our firefighters maintain the skills necessary to protect our community.

We appreciate your understanding and cooperation as we conduct this important training.
